
Thanks to stunning beaches and its mild climate all yearlong, Lasithi attracts many tourists. Lasithi is also a home to a number of ancient remains, and its history can be traced over at least three millennia. The region has considerable ancient history antecedents, including the Dorian era settlement of Olous and Lato.
Lasithi has some popular places like Elounda, Sissi, Sitia and Ierapetra. The best beach of Lassithi Greece is Vai, an amazing place with impressive palm forest and crystal water, as most of the the other beaches around, creating an amazing relaxing atmosphere.
The traditional villages in the Plateau of Lassithi are popular as well, for keeping all the local customs and a calm pace of life. A drive around will bring you to ancient sites and Medieval Castles, such as the Minoan palace of Zakros and the famous island of Spinalonga.
The capital of Lasithi county, Agios Nikolaos, is a medium-size town with a small-town feel, offering unforgettable experiences. Agios Nikolaos is the administrative, communications, cultural and commercial center of the Prefecture, with approximately 8500 inhabitants.
The climate in the area is mild with extremely low humidity, being an ideal place to relax and travel.The sea in Agios Nikolaos is superb and the surrounding area of the city is noted for its sandy beaches and beautiful bays like Kitroplateia, Ammos beach and Ammoudi, which are close to the city center.
The landmark of the city is definitely the small lake, known as “Voulismeni”, located in the center of the city, at the bottom of the cliffs, a folklore-inspiringly deep body of water, which is connected to the sea by a narrow inlet. It is surrounded and overlooked by cafes and restaurants – a busy gathering place for local residents and visitors alike.
Every summer Agios Nikolaos organizes cultural events, music and dance events, theatrical performances, exhibitions, shows.
